John L. Weimer

Justice, Supreme Court of Louisiana

John L. Weimer is a Justice of the Supreme Court of Louisiana, serving since 2001. He previously served on the Louisiana Court of Appeal. Opinions & record ↓ Sources ↓

Judicial Record

In our data, Weimer authored 638 published opinions for the court (1998–2026), plus 149 dissents and 507 concurrences. Most cited: Jones v. Estate of Santiago (360 citations).

Published, precedential opinions from the CourtListener corpus. Counts and rankings are objective and recomputable: how we count. We describe the record, not the judge. 841 of these were attributed to Weimer by a unique court-, date-, and surname-match against our roster (marked ), because CourtListener recorded no author for them.
